中文一二三区_九九在线中文字幕无码_国产一二区av_38激情网_欧美一区=区三区_亚洲高清免费观看在线视频

首頁 > 個人簡歷 > 求職簡歷 > 筆試題目 > 2021Android筆試題目

2021Android筆試題目

發布時間:2021-04-29

2021Android筆試題目

  Android(['ændrɔid])是一個以Linux為基礎的半開源操作系統,主要用于移動設備,由Google和開放手持設備聯盟開發與領導。下面就由第一范文網小編為大家介紹一下20xxAndroid筆試題目的文章,歡迎閱讀。

  20xxAndroid筆試題目篇1

  1.請談一下Android系統的架構。

  答:Android系統采用了分層架構,從高層到低層分別是應用程序層、應用程序框架層、系統運行庫層和linux核心層。

  2.談談android大眾常用的五種布局。

  答:在Android中,共有五種布局方式,分別是:FrameLayout(框架布局),LinearLayout (線性布局),AbsoluteLayout(絕對布局),RelativeLayout(相對布局),TableLayout(表格布局)。

  (1)FrameLayout 框架布局,放入其中的所有元素都被放置在最左上的區域,而且無法為這些元素指定一個確切的位置,下一個子元素會重疊覆蓋上一個子元素,適合瀏覽單張圖片。

  (2)LinearLayout 線性布局,是應用程序中最常用的布局方式,主要提供控件水平或者垂直排列的模型,每個子組件都是以垂直或水平的方式來定位.(默認是垂直)

  (3)AbsoluteLayout 絕對定位布局,采用坐標軸的方式定位組件,左上角是(0,0)點,往右x軸遞增,往下Y軸遞增,組件定位屬性為android:layout_x 和 android:layout_y來確定坐標。

  (4)RelativeLayout 相對布局,根據另外一個組件或是頂層父組件來確定下一個組件的位置。和CSS里面的類似。

  (5)TableLayout 表格布局,類似Html里的Table.使用TableRow來布局,其中TableRow代表一行,TableRow的每一個視圖組件代表一個單元格。

  20xxAndroid筆試題目篇2

  1.談談android數據存儲方式。

  答:Android提供了5種方式存儲數據:

  (1)使用SharedPreferences存儲數據;它是Android提供的用來存儲一些簡單配置信息的一種機制,采用了XML格式將數據存儲到設備中。只能在同一個包內使用,不能在不同的包之間使用。

  (2)文件存儲數據;文件存儲方式是一種較常用的方法,在Android中讀取/寫入文件的方法,與Java中實現I/O的程序是完全一樣的,提供了openFileInput和openFileOutput方法來讀取設備上的文件。

  (3)SQLite數據庫存儲數據;SQLite是Android所帶的一個標準的數據庫,它支持SQL語句,它是一個輕量級的嵌入式數據庫。

  (4)使用ContentProvider存儲數據;主要用于應用程序之間進行數據交換,從而能夠讓其他的應用保存或讀取此Content Provider的各種數據類型。

  (5)網絡存儲數據;通過網絡上提供給我們的存儲空間來上傳(存儲)和下載(獲取)我們存儲在網絡空間中的數據信息。

  2.Android中Activity, Intent, Content Provider, Service各有什么區別。

  答:Activity: 活動,是最基本的android應用程序組件。一個活動就是一個單獨的屏幕,每一個活動都被實現為一個獨立的類,并且從活動基類繼承而來。

  Intent: 意圖,描述應用想干什么。最重要的部分是動作和動作對應的數據。

  Content Provider:內容提供器,android應用程序能夠將它們的數據保存到文件、SQLite數據庫中,甚至是任何有效的設備中。當你想將你的應用數據和其他應用共享時,內容提供器就可以發揮作用了。

  Service:服務,具有一段較長生命周期且沒有用戶界面的程序。

  20xxAndroid筆試題目篇3

  1.View, surfaceView, GLSurfaceView有什么區別。

  答:view是最基礎的,必須在UI主線程內更新畫面,速度較慢。

  SurfaceView 是view的子類,類似使用雙緩機制,在新的線程中更新畫面所以刷新界面速度比view快

  GLSurfaceView 是SurfaceView的子類,opengl 專用的

  2.Adapter有什么作用?常見的Adapter有哪些?

  答:Adapter是連接后端數據和前端顯示的適配器接口。常見的Adapter有ArrayAdapter, BaseAdapter, CursorAdapter, HeaderViewListAdapter, ListAdapter, ResourceCursorAdapter, SimpleAdapter, SimpleCursorAdapter, SpinnerAdapter, WrapperListAdapter等

  3.Manifest.xml文件中主要包括哪些信息?

  答:manifest:根節點,描述了package中所有的內容。

  uses-permission:請求你的package正常運作所需賦予的安全許可。

  permission: 聲明了安全許可來限制哪些程序能你package中的組件和功能。

  instrumentation:聲明了用來測試此package或其他package指令組件的代碼。

  application:包含package中application級別組件聲明的根節點。

  activity:Activity是用來與用戶交互的主要工具。

  receiver:IntentReceiver能使的application獲得數據的改變或者發生的操作,即使它當前不在運行。

  service:Service是能在后臺運行任意時間的組件。

  provider:ContentProvider是用來管理持久化數據并發布給其他應用程序使用的組件。

主站蜘蛛池模板: 爽到高潮漏水大喷视频 | 99精品国产99久久久久久福利 | 国产精品一区二区3区 | 免费看少妇高潮一级毛片特黄 | 人妻激倩偷乱视频一区二区三区 | 日韩中文字幕影院 | 成人精品一区二区三区四区 | 国产精品自在线拍国产手机版 | 最新国产福利在线 | 欲帝精品导航 | 久久久久亚洲最大xxxx | 无码一区二区三区视频 | 亚洲大色网 | 欧美视频网站在线观看 | 久久久久久久久久久久久国产精品 | 18禁男女无遮挡啪啪网站 | 野花社区wwW高清视频 | 日本一二三区在线观看 | 91看片在线免费观看 | 成熟女人特级毛片www免费 | 国产精品露脸国语对白 | JVID亚洲精品无圣光图套 | 久久精品九九亚洲精品 | 国产精品久久久久久麻豆一区胖胖 | 九九视频这里只有精品 | 亚洲综合无码一区二区加勒此 | 亚洲乱亚洲乱妇50P 亚洲精品久久久蜜夜影视 91精彩在线视频 | 成人自拍av| 国内精品国内自产视频 | 亚洲在线网站 | 99久女女精品视频在线观看 | av永久免费大全网站 | 亚洲Aⅴ在线无码播放毛片一线天 | 青草久久免费视频 | 蜜桃视频网站在线观看 | 一二三中文字幕 | 精品亚洲aⅴ在线观看 | 热99这里只有精品 | 一边添奶一边添P好爽视频 AV无码免费一区二区三区 | 亚洲综合久久成人AV | 黑色极品jk撕破丝袜自慰喷白浆 |